Transaction 9037ffb66ad81f9f12f3290b27c9f9ffe7a4396edd575367e3ee393905a3817a

845 Input
1 Outputs
  • 9037ffb66ad81f9f12f3290b27c9f9ffe7a4396edd575367e3ee393905a3817a:0
  • value  33749882
    address  38TMrdaypjE8KyN7A56A312yA53DxCuhmq